📍 Lyon, France | Corporate Function – Innovation 🧭 Welcome to the Team Within the Group Technical Department, you will contribute to the development, deployment and continuous improvement of Nexans’ Life Cycle Assessment, Product Environmental Profile (PEP) and ecodesign activities. You will act as a technical referent for LCA/PEP methodologies, environmental data management and related tools, supporting Nexans units worldwide in assessing, communicating and reducing the environmental footprint of products. In this role, you will interact with factory teams, product managers, engineers at the Nexans R&D Center, QHSE, purchasing, marketing and sales networks. 🎯 How You Make an Impact As part of your missions, you will be responsible for: Continuously improving Nexans’ technical methodology for LCA and PEP, in line with applicable standards, programme operator rules, regulatory evolutions and customer expectations. Managing and updating Nexans’ environmental databases, including raw material data, site-specific data, process documentation and software updates shared with Nexans units. Supporting sites in the development, verification and registration of PEPs, while maintaining the reliability of the PEP library and associated environmental impact data. Training plant teams and LCA/PEP contacts on the latest methodologies, tools and documentation, and contributing to the continuous improvement of training materials. Defining, prioritizing and following up improvements to PEP automation tools, in coordination with Sustainable Development, LCA and IT teams, including testing of new functionalities with pilot units. Updating and deploying Nexans’ Design-for-Environment methodology, launching and following up ecodesign projects, and supporting trained units and technical teams in applying ecodesign practices. Location: position based in Lyon Duration: Permanent Contract (CDI) 🧩 Your Starting Points You hold an engineering degree or a Master’s degree in materials science, chemistry, environmental science or a related field, ideally complemented by a specialization in ecodesign, environmental management or life cycle assessment. You have at least 5 years of experience in LCA and EPD/PEP development, gained within an industrial company, consultancy or programme operator environment. You are familiar with LCA and ecodesign methodologies and are able to use LCA software and environmental assessment tools with autonomy. Knowledge of PEP/EPD regulatory frameworks, product category rules and applicable standards such as EN 15804+A2, IEC 63366 and PEP ecopassport rules would be a strong asset. You have the following qualities: - Strong interpersonal skills, teamwork spirit and enthusiasm - Rigour, organization, autonomy and ability to take initiative - Analytical mindset and strong synthesis capabilities - Clear written communication skills and ease in oral communication - Fluency in English, both written and spoken
